Bangkok--24 Mar--Weber Shandwick - World Premiere of the New-Generation Chevrolet Colorado Show Truck - Chevrolet celebrates 100 Years of Excellence - Special display of Chevrolet heritage trucks - Special promotional offers for customers at Chevrolet’s booth during BIMS The new-generation Chevrolet Colorado show truck was revealed to the Thai and global public for the first time in the recent 32nd Bangkok International Motor Show. Shown to a VIP audience three days before, the new-generation Colorado show truck drew admiring remarks and generated much excitement, giving a strong hint of what is to come from Chevrolet in the very near future. “Thailand is the world’s largest market for midsize pickups, so this is the perfect location in which to unveil our new Colorado,” said Mr. Martin Apfel, president, GM Thailand/Southeast Asia and Chevrolet Sales (Thailand). Built on Chevrolet’s strong truck DNA and award-winning heritage, the show truck featured an extended-cab body atop a high-ride all-wheel-drive chassis and comes with large, 20-inch wheels and off-road tyres. It was equipped with an efficient 2.8L turbo-diesel engine, which produced a broad torque band for excellent cargo and towing capability, in addition to enhancing drivability and fuel efficiency. While the new Colorado was developed within GM’s global product development organization, engineers took careful steps to ensure it would meet local market needs in Southeast Asia. Senior engineers lived in Thailand for several months during the truck’s development, immersing themselves in the market and observing how Thais use their trucks and the road conditions they experience. Similar exercises have been conducted in other Southeast Asian markets to ensure compliance with local conditions and requirements. In addition to the show truck, Chevrolet Sales (Thailand) also put on display a collection of Chevrolet heritage trucks, including the 1926 Chevrolet Superior Series X, 1956 Chevrolet 3100-series Stepside 1/2 —ton pickup and a 1960 Chevrolet pickup that took part in the 16,100km 2005 ‘Old Way Expedition’. “The display underlines Chevrolet’s almost century-old truck heritage epitomized by the new-generation Colorado show truck. It also celebrates the beginning of a new century for Chevrolet,” Mr. Apfel said. Visitors at Chevrolet’s booth will also have the opportunity to get up close and personal with the Chevrolet Cruze WTCC (World Touring Car Championship) replica of Mr.Yvan Muller, the French WTCC Champion. The Chevrolet Cruze WTCC is based on a standard production chassis which turned to be a hot racing car and won both the Driver’s and Manufacturer’s title in last year’s WTCC. “The Chevrolet Cruze WTCC race-car, the display model, and two-seaters are all upgraded versions of the Chevrolet Cruze, based on the standard production platform.” said Mr.Zara. Other Cruze variants ranging from the 2.0L turbo-diesel to the 1.8 and 1.6L gasoline variants were also on display. Chevrolet will also be showcasing the recently-launched Chevrolet Captiva which features a new 2.4 liter gasoline engine designed to deliver more driving performance while enhancing efficiency and economy.
